A second chance to hear the Belgian entry for last year's Nordring Radio Prize: a concert of well-known standard songs whose common link is the weather or the seasons. Featuring Claude Lombard, Monique Hanouille, Evert Verhees and Marlin de Valek, with Marc Mercini and Bob Porter
Norwegian Radio Orchestra arranged and conducted by Jack Say
Producer Yvonne Verelst (BRT)

About this data

This data is drawn from the Radio Times magazine between 1923 and 2009. It shows what was scheduled to be broadcast, meaning it was subject to change and may not be accurate. More
